Electronics & Semiconductors

New ultrathin ferroelectric capacitors show promise for compact memory devices

December 29, 2025 TechXplore.com

An ultrathin ferroelectric capacitor, designed by researchers from Japan, demonstrates strong electric polarization despite being just 30 nm thick including top and bottom electrodes—making it suitable for high-density electronics. Using a scandium-doped aluminum nitride film […]
